Abstract

一种具有逐步抗菌与促进骨再生功能的骨组织工程支架及其制备方法和应用。其组成包括:羟基磷灰石多孔支架、羟基磷灰石多孔支架表面负载的二价金属离子修饰的二维黑磷纳米材料、以及可降解高分子包裹层。首先通过3D打印技术制备出三维有序的羟基磷灰石支架,然后利用二价金属离子与黑磷的配位作用制备出带正电荷的、稳定性良好的金属配体黑磷,再将配体修饰后的黑磷与可降解高分子共混,羟基磷灰石支架浸入共混物后取出,共混物的溶剂挥发后,支架的表面即负载上具有近红外响应性的金属配体黑磷,得到可实现光热抗菌及热促成骨的复合骨植入体。

一种具有逐步抗菌和促进骨再生功能的骨组织工程支架及其制备方法和应用 技术领域
本发明属于生物医用材料技术领域,涉及一种具有逐步抗菌和促进骨再生功能的骨组织工程支架及其制备方法和应用。
背景技术
骨植入体是生物医用材料的一种,可应用于生物体骨缺损部位以达到修复或替换原有骨组织功能的目的,由组成分类可分为无机、高分子、金属以及复合骨植入体。因为骨植入体需长时间应用于人体内部,并与人体的血液、体液、组织等直接接触,所以骨植入体需要具有无毒性、化学性能稳定、力学性能与植入部位骨匹配和优异的生物相容性等性能。此外,骨科植入手术后植入部位有发生细菌感染的可能,而细菌感染会降低植入手术的成功率,感染严重时还需进行二次手术将被感染的组织清除。因此,若骨植入体能预防或治疗植入后可能发生的细菌感染,疗效则会有大幅提高。
骨植入体的抗菌性能主要由其表面的物化性质所决定,因此对其进行表面改性可以保证在材料本体性能不受影响的前提下提高其抗菌性能。目前已有高温水解 [1]、气相沉积 [2]、化学接枝 [3]、离子注入 [4]等方法可在骨植入体上建立抗菌表面,这些抗菌表面通常具有可杀伤细菌的理化性质。例如,采用水热法在金属镁表面原位生长氢氧化镁纳米片,该纳米片可捕获细菌并通过拉伸细菌的细胞膜使细菌处于应激状态,导致细菌内部活性氧水平急剧上升,从而有效杀伤细菌 [1]
在骨科植入手术中,手术后患者所面临的第一个问题是术后感染问题,如果在手术后植入部位发生细菌感染,将会影响后期的新骨形成,严重时会引发骨髓炎 [5],需要进行二次手术将感染组织清除。目前临床采用的方法是通过全身性抗生素的使用以降低感染风险,而全身性抗生素的使用会带来系统问题 [6]。因此有材料学家提出在植入体表面构建抗菌功能层以降低植入后的感染风险,提高骨科植入手术的成功率。绝大多数对植入材料表面抗菌都是基于药物负载或者抗菌离子释放来完成的 [7]。例如在植入体表面构建负载抗菌药物的纳米管结构,然后利用可降解的高分子薄膜对纳米管表面进行包覆,从而获得可缓慢释放抗菌药物的植入物表面 [8];又例如在钛基材料的表面修饰含银纳米颗粒,从银纳米颗粒缓慢释放出的银离子可赋予钛基材料一定的抗菌性能 [9]。改性后的材料在植入人体后也能有一定的抗菌效果,但较为突出的问题是药物的暴释或离子的安全性问题;并且材料在植入人体后只能被动地发挥抗菌效果,无法根据伤口实际情况主动调控抗菌或促进组织再生功能。
随着对植入材料性能的要求越来越高,主动调控已成为未来技术发展的趋势。将外界调控因子与植入材料结合使用,可根据损伤组织的恢复情况,更精准的实现对植入材料功能的主动调控。近红外光调控因其良好的生物组织穿透性 [10],临床使用广泛等特点,成为较受关注的外界调控因子。多种通过近红外调控植入材料抗菌性能的研究和专利已相继发表,如宋焱焱等利用上转换发光材料将近红外光转换成可见光与紫外光,上转换材料包覆下的TiO 2在吸收紫外光后可与溶液中的氧和水反应产生可破坏细菌细胞壁及DNA结构的活性氧分子,从而实现光催化抗菌的效果 [11];吴水林等在钛金属表面构建硫化铋纳米棒涂层,再利用磷酸银纳米粒子修饰硫化铋,使硫化铋在近红外照射下产生更多的活性氧分子,以达到近红外调控抗菌的效果 [12];此外吴水林等还通过近红外调控硫化钼表面聚乙二醇包裹的庆大霉素释放实现抗菌,硫化钼具有的光热性能使其在近红外照射下快速升温,融化包裹在庆大霉素外的聚乙二醇从而释放药物,达到近红外调控药物释放的抗菌效果 [13]
在上述的近红外响应材料中,近红外光在其中作为外界激发条件,激发的活性氧或庆大霉素是最终抗菌作用因素;此外,无论是上转换发光材料(含有稀土离子),还是硫化铋、硫化钼、甚至抗菌银离子,都会引入非人体所含元素,较低的生物安全性会限制他们在临床方面的应用 [14]。生物相容性较好的聚多巴胺也被尝试应用于近红外响应的抗菌生物材料中 [15,16],但聚多巴胺的合成机理尚未明确、其合成过程中产生的副产物难以分离、聚多巴胺纳米粒子的分散性能不佳 [17]等因素均是其临床应用的阻碍。
为了解决植入物放入体内后需要通过全身性的抗生素用药预防或治疗因细菌感染引起的炎症问题,本发明提供了一种新型可降解骨植入材料,其组成包括:主体羟基磷灰石(HA)多孔支架、HA支架表面负载的二价金属离子修饰的二维黑磷纳米材料、以及可降解高分子包裹层。本发明利用二价金属离子修饰的二维黑磷纳米材料作为近红外光热响应的核心部件,通过可降解高分子负载至HA支架表面,仅需通过在体外的近红外激光发生器远程近红外照射,即时调节植入部位的温度,实现调控骨缺损植入部位的抗菌和促进骨再生的不同功能,避免全身性抗生素等药物的使用,缩短缺损部位的愈合期。

发明内容
本发明的目的之一是提供一种具有逐步抗菌和促进骨再生功能的骨组织工程支架。
为了达到上述目的,本发明所采用的技术方案为:一种具有逐步抗菌和促进骨再生功能的骨组织工程支架,包括羟基磷灰石多孔支架、羟基磷灰石多孔支架表面负载的二价金属离子修饰的二维黑磷纳米材料、以及可降解高分子包裹层。
进一步地,所述二价金属粒子包括Zn离子、Ca离子;
所述可降解高分子包裹层包括聚乳酸-羟基乙酸共聚物PLGA、聚乳酸PLA、聚羟基乙酸、聚己内酯和聚丁二酸丁二醇酯。
进一步地,通过体外即时调控的近红外激光与具有逐步抗菌功能的骨组织工程支架协调作用,通过对近红外光密度的调节实现对具有逐步抗菌功能的骨组织工程支架温度的调节(通过体外调节近红外光强度调节其升温速度和最终保持温度),在较高温度(45~60℃)和较低温度(39~42℃)时分别实现抗菌和促成骨的功能。
本发明的目的之二是提供一种上述所述具有逐步抗菌和促进骨再生功能的骨组织工程支架的制备方法。
为了达到上述目的,本发明所采用的技术方案为:一种上述所述具有逐步抗菌和促进骨再生功能的骨组织工程支架的制备方法,包括以下步骤:
1)制备羟基磷灰石支架;
2)二价金属离子与黑磷的配位作用制备金属配体黑磷;
3)将金属配体黑磷与可降解高分子溶液共混;
4)羟基磷灰石支架浸入共混物后取出干燥。骨植入体从溶液中取出后,需保证其表面的溶剂缓慢挥发以形成均匀无气孔的薄膜。二价金属离子修饰BP纳米材料在骨植入体表面的负载量,可根据高分子与BP纳米材料悬液中所含BP纳米材料的浓度及总浸入时间来调节。
进一步地,步骤1)中所述羟基磷灰石支架的制备方法为:将羟基磷灰石粉末加到海藻酸钠水溶液中,室温搅拌均匀后,浆料填入3D打印机的腔室,经加压后挤出得到羟基磷灰石支架胚体;
羟基磷灰石支架胚体在室温下干燥后,转移到马弗炉中烧结成型;
成型后的支架用去离子水清洗3遍后,即得到三维有序的羟基磷灰石支架。3D打印HA支架可根据患者缺损部位的具体形状进行设计。
进一步地,所述海藻酸钠水溶液的质量分数为2%~3%,所述羟基磷灰石粉末与海藻酸钠水溶液的质量比为0.8:1~1.2:1,所述搅拌时间为6~12小时,所述挤出气压为80~300kPa,所述挤出速率为1~1.5cm/s;
所述烧结温度为1100~1300℃,所述烧结时间为6~10小时。
进一步地,步骤2)中所述金属配体黑磷的制备方法为:将黑磷分散于N-甲基吡咯烷酮与水的混合溶剂中,然后加入二价金属离子配体,在氩气保护下,室温避光搅拌,去离子水清洗离心后,得到配体修饰的黑磷纳米片,标记为金属配体黑磷。
进一步地,所述混合溶剂中水与N-甲基吡咯烷酮的体积比为1:9~1:1,所述黑磷与二价金属离子配体的投料摩尔比为1:1~1:30,所述室温避光搅拌的时间为3~12小时,水洗离心次数为3~5次;
所述二价金属离子配体包括对甲苯磺酸锌、氯化锌、硝酸锌、硫酸锌、硝酸钙、氯化钙和葡萄糖酸钙等在内的盐类。
进一步地,步骤3)具体为:将可降解的高分子溶于二氯甲烷或三氯甲烷中得到可降解高分子溶液,将金属配体黑磷分散于无水乙醇中得到金属配体黑磷分散液,然后将金属配体黑磷分散液加入到可降解高分子溶液中,超声分散后得到金属配体黑磷与高分子的共混溶液;
步骤4)具体为:将步骤1)制备的羟基磷灰石支架浸入步骤3)的金属配体黑磷与可降解高分子的共混溶液中,支架取出后放置在冰箱中一段时间,然后室温真空干燥,最后得到表面修饰金属配体黑磷与可降解高分子共混物的羟基磷灰石骨组织工程支架。
进一步地,步骤3)所述可降解高分子溶液的浓度为20~100mg/mL,金属配体黑磷分散液的浓度为1~10mg/mL,可降解高分子溶液与金属配体黑磷分散液的体积比为的体积为1~3mL:0.05~0.3mL,超声功率为100~500W,超声时间为10~60分钟;所述可降解高分子包括聚乳酸-羟基乙酸共聚物、聚乳酸、聚羟基乙酸、聚己内酯和聚丁二酸丁二醇酯等可完全生物降解的高分子;
步骤4)中所述浸入时间为0.5~3分钟,支架取出后放置在4℃冰箱中1~3天,然后室温真空干燥6~18小时,真空干燥的气压为1×10 4~2×10 4Pa。
本发明的目的之三是提供一种上述所述具有逐步抗菌和促进骨再生功能的骨组织工程支架的应用。
为了达到上述目的,本发明所采用的技术方案为:上述所述具有逐步抗菌和促进骨再生功能的骨组织工程支架作为骨科植入医用材料的应用。
本发明采用修饰的黑磷二维纳米片作为引入光热的核心元素,黑磷的制备工艺成熟、分散性良好和可生物降解,在生物体内降解为无生物毒性的磷酸根离子,且磷元素为人体中大量含有的必须元素,因此生物安全性良好。此外,黑磷纳米片具有良好的近红外响应性,在近红外光的照射下,黑磷的温度会快速升高,利用其产生的高温环境可以直接杀菌。黑磷纳米片在较低功率近红外照射下产生的局部微热环境也可促进新骨的形成。
本发明采用二价金属离子(Zn 2+,Ca 2+等)对黑磷进行共价修饰,不仅可以提高黑磷在体内稳定性,随着黑磷的降解,这些二价金属离子可缓慢释放,与热协同作用,促进缺损部位的抗菌和骨再生。
本发明采用3D打印技术制备结构有序的羟基磷灰石支架,将该支架浸入含有二价金属离子配体黑磷的溶液中,即可在其表面构建具有光热响应性的功能化涂层,具有良好的抗菌及促成骨效果。与现有技术相比,本发明具有以下优点:
1)通过3D打印技术制备的骨植入体具有与人体骨相匹配的结构,该结构可诱导新骨的形成。
2)功能成分分散在具有流动性的高分子溶液中,即使骨植入体的形状不规则,也可通过浸入溶液中来实现均匀的负载。
3)骨植入体浸入溶液后取出,溶剂挥发后即可在骨植入体表面修饰功能成分,不影响骨植入体本身的性能。
4)黑磷与二价金属离子配位后,氧化速度减慢,在磷酸盐缓冲液中的稳定性提高,从而保证了金属配体黑磷在体内具有稳定、长效的光热性能。
5)本发明制备的近红外响应性骨植入体,可通过在体外照射近红外光的方法,控制骨植入体在体内的抗菌效果。
6)本发明制备的近红外响应性骨植入体在达到抗菌目的后,还可通过定期的近红外照射,来促进骨植入体附近新骨的形成。
7)本发明制备的近红外响应性骨植入体可在体内缓慢降解,在完成骨修复后无需二次手术取出。
8)本发明制备的近红外响应性骨植入体在体内具有逐渐降解的特性,最终降解产物为人体中常见的二氧化碳、水、锌离子、磷酸根离子和钙离子等,对人体无害,具有较高生物安全性。

具体实施方式
下面将结合本发明实施例中的附图,对本发明实施例中的技术方案进行清楚、完整地描述,显然,所描述的实施例仅仅是本发明一部分实施例,而不是全部的实施例。基于本发明中的实施例,本领域普通技术人员在没有作出创造性劳动前提下所获得的所有其他实施例,都属于本发明保护的范围。
本发明首先通过3D打印技术制备出三维有序的羟基磷灰石支架,然后利用二价金属离子与黑磷的配位作用制备出带正电荷的、稳定性良好的金属配体黑磷(通过黑磷与二价金属离子的配位作用增强黑磷的稳定性),再将配体修饰后的黑磷与可降解高分子共混,羟基磷灰石支架浸入共混物后取出,共混物的溶剂挥发后,支架的表面即负载上具有近红外响应性的金属配体黑磷,得到可实现光热抗菌及热促成骨的金属配体黑磷改性骨植入体。
实施例1
将10g羟基磷灰石粉末加入到10mL质量分数为3%的海藻酸钠溶液中,室温下搅拌6小时,然后将搅拌后的浆料填入3D打印机的腔室中,在120kPa的气压下,以1cm/s的打印速度挤出浆料。在胚体室温干燥后,将其转移到马弗炉中,在1200℃下烧结8小时,烧结后的羟基磷灰石支架用去离子水超声清洗3次。以该步骤得到的样品称为HA。
通过扫描电子显微镜对HA进行观察,得到图1所示的形貌照片。由图1可知,经烧结后,HA呈规则的圆柱状羟基磷灰石组成的层状支架,其中单根羟基磷灰石圆柱的直径约为550μm,每根圆柱之间的间距约为180μm,层间夹角为60°,可见HA具有规整有序的立体结构,有利于诱导骨再生。
实施例2
采用X射线衍射仪对实施例1中处理得到的HA样品进行表征,得到图2所示的X射线 谱图。由图2中的谱图可知,烧结清洗后HA的晶体结构与纯净的羟基磷灰石粉末的标准谱图一致,这说明了HA中的有机相在烧结过程中已完全挥发,HA支架由单纯的羟基磷灰石组成。
实施例3
将3mg黑磷分散到6mL的N-甲基吡咯烷酮与水的混合溶液中,其中N-甲基吡咯烷酮与水的体积比为9:1,然后加入60mg对甲苯磺酸锌。在氩气保护下避光搅拌12小时后,以12000rpm的转速离心15分钟,倒掉上清液后,用去离子水超声清洗沉淀,12000rpm的转速离心15分钟后收集经对甲苯磺酸锌修饰的黑磷沉淀,标记为ZnL 2-BPs(锌配体黑磷)。
通过扫描电子显微镜对黑磷与锌配体黑磷进行观察,得到图3所示的形貌照片。图3a表明黑磷呈现出纳米片状结构,尺寸在100-500nm之间。在图3b中,锌配体黑磷呈现出与未改性黑磷相似的结构与尺寸,这说明与对甲苯磺酸锌的配位不会影响黑磷的结构与尺寸。
实施例4
对实施案例3中的黑磷(BPs)与锌配体黑磷(ZnL 2-BPs)进行X射线光电子能谱(XPS)宽场扫描,得到图4所示的XPS全谱谱图。其中横坐标表示结合能,纵坐标表示峰强。通过观察图4中各试样的信号峰可知,ZnL 2-BPs除了呈现出与BPs一样的O 1s峰、C 1s峰和P2p峰外,还存在与对甲苯磺酸锌相关的Zn 2p峰、Zn的俄歇电子信号峰和S 2p峰,说明ZnL 2-BPs由对甲苯磺酸锌与黑磷配位形成。
实施例5
采用Zeta电位仪对实施案例3中的对甲苯磺酸锌(ZnL 2)、黑磷(BPs)与锌配体黑磷(ZnL 2-BPs)进行Zeta电位测试,得到图5所示结果。结果显示,ZnL 2的zeta电位为+31.2mV,BPs表面与ZnL 2配位后,zeta电位从-25.8mV变至+28.2mV。
实施例6
将实施案例3中的黑磷(BPs)与锌配体黑磷(ZnL 2-BPs)分别分散在去离子水中,用相机记录0、1、3、5、7天后分散液的颜色变化,结果如图6所示。由于黑磷易被氧化成可溶于水的磷酸根离子,因此BPs分散液的颜色逐渐变透明。然而,ZnL 2-BPs分散液在放置7天后依然呈不透明的棕色,这说明ZnL 2-BPs的稳定性良好,可以降低被氧化的速率。
实施例7
将100mg聚乳酸-羟基乙酸共聚物(PLGA)溶解在2mL三氯甲烷中,同时将1.0mg实施案例3中的锌配体黑磷(ZnL 2-BPs)分散在100μL无水乙醇中,然后把ZnL 2-BPs分散液加入到PLGA溶液中,超声分散30分钟。把实施步骤1中的羟基磷灰石支架(HA)浸入到 ZnL 2-BPs与PLGA的混合液中,1分钟后取出,放置在4℃冰箱中3天,然后室温下真空干燥12小时后,得到表面负载有ZnL 2-BPs的支架,该处理后的样品称为ZnL 2-BPs@HA-PLGA。以上所选用的HA直径为7mm,厚度为2.5mm。相似地,把HA浸入到PLGA溶液中制得的样品称为HA-PLGA;把HA浸入到黑磷(BPs)与PLGA的混合液中制得的样品称为BPs@HA-PLGA。
采用扫描电子显微镜观察HA和ZnL 2-BPs@HA-PLGA的表面形貌,得到图7所示的形貌图片。从图7a可知,HA由纳米级的球形羟基磷灰石烧结而成,表面存在大量孔隙。图7b中ZnL 2-BPs@HA-PLGA的表面相对光滑平整,在制备时,ZnL 2-BPs与PLGA的混合物填充了HA基底表面的孔隙,溶剂挥发后在HA表面形成了负载有ZnL 2-BPs的PLGA薄膜。
实施例8
将实施例7中的HA、HA-PLGA、BPs@HA-PLGA和ZnL 2-BPs@HA-PLGA分别浸泡在300μL磷酸盐缓冲液中,用近红外激光器照射样品,激光功率为1.0W/cm -2,照射距离为10cm,使用热成像仪记录近红外照射时样品的温度变化,结果如图8所示。HA和HA-PLGA在近红外照射下温度变化不明显,说明HA与PLGA均不具有光热效应;而在近红外照射下BPs@HA-PLGA和ZnL 2-BPs@HA-PLGA均快速升温至50℃,说明黑磷具有良好的光热效果,并且对甲苯磺酸锌的加入不会影响黑磷的光热性能。
实施例9
先将实施例7中的HA、HA-PLGA、BPs@HA-PLGA和ZnL 2-BPs@HA-PLGA分别放入装有4mL磷酸盐缓冲液的玻璃瓶中,其中玻璃瓶内液体可淹没样品,然后将装有样品的玻璃瓶放置在37℃的摇床中孵育10周,摇床的转速为100rpm/min,使用相机记录孵育过程中样品的宏观形貌变化。如图9所示,HA和HA-PLGA在孵育过程中宏观形貌未发生明显变化;而BPs@HA-PLGA在孵育的4周内颜色逐渐由深棕色变为白色,这是BPs@HA-PLGA中的黑磷降解造成的。相反,ZnL 2-BPs@HA-PLGA在孵育时的褪色速度明显较慢,到第6周时依然呈浅棕色,这说明ZnL 2-BPs具有更好的稳定性。
实施例10
将实施例9中的ZnL 2-BPs@HA-PLGA从玻璃瓶中取出,然后对其进行近红外激光照射,激光功率为1.0W/cm -2,照射距离为10cm,同时用热成像仪监测样品的温度变化,得到图10所示的温度-时间变化图。从图10可知,ZnL 2-BPs@HA-PLGA具有稳定的光热性能,在孵育的前6周内,1.0W/cm -2近红外照射下样品的升温幅度可达到15℃以上。
实施例11
选用10周大的SD大鼠作为体内实验对象,实验分为HA+Light、ZnL 2-BPs@HA-PLGA和ZnL 2-BPs@HA-PLGA+Light 3组。先将3组样品分别浸泡在金黄色葡萄球菌浓度为5×10 4CFU/mL的生理盐水中1分钟,然后将样品取出植入到大鼠胫骨缺损部位。在植入后的1、2、3天对HA+Light和ZnL 2-BPs@HA-PLGA+Light组的胫骨进行808nm的近红外激光照射,激光功率为1.5W/cm -2,照射时间为10分钟,激光光源与大鼠胫骨的距离为15cm,ZnL 2-BPs@HA-PLGA+Light组的辐照温度为50±0.5℃。
植入后的第14天对部分大鼠进行安乐死,用相机记录各组植入部位的细菌感染情况,得到如图11所示的照片。由图11可知,HA+Light组的植入部位附近存在大量的脓液,这说明HA+Light组在植入后发生了细菌感染;虽然ZnL 2-BPs@HA-PLGA组的感染情况没有HA+Light组严重,但其植入部位附近依然有脓液出现,说明ZnL 2-BPs@HA-PLGA中虽然含有具抗菌效果的锌元素,但并不足以完全杀伤附着在其中的金黄色葡萄球菌;而在ZnL 2-BPs@HA-PLGA+Light组中没有发现脓液,说明近红外光照射ZnL 2-BPs@HA-PLGA时产生的局部高温可协同锌元素有效地杀伤细菌,达到良好的抗菌效果。
实施例12
将实施案例11中各组的样品从植入部位取出,通过平板计数法计算出各组的抗菌率。如图12所示,ZnL 2-BPs@HA-PLGA+Light达到了98.5%,说明可以通过在体外照射近红外的方法,调控ZnL 2-BPs@HA-PLGA在体内的抗菌行为,以达到良好的抗菌效果。
实施例13
在实施案例11中的HA+Light和ZnL 2-BPs@HA-PLGA+Light植入到大鼠胫骨后的前6周,每周都对HA+Light和部分ZnL 2-BPs@HA-PLGA+Light的大鼠的胫骨进行808nm的近红外激光照射,对应的样品分别标记为HA(++)和ZnL 2-BPs@HA-PLGA(++),激光功率为1.0W/cm -2,照射时间为6分钟,激光光源与大鼠胫骨的距离为15cm,辐照时ZnL 2-BPs@HA-PLGA(++)组植入部位处的最高温度为40±0.5℃。没有经过每周近红外照射的ZnL 2-BPs@HA-PLGA+Light样品标记为ZnL 2-BPs@HA-PLGA(+-)。
在植入后的第10周,将各组大鼠进行安乐死,胫骨取出进行micro-CT扫描,扫描结果经数据重建后得到如图13所示的三维图片。从图13可知,HA(++)组植入物附近的骨组织最少,这是因为前期的细菌感染影响了后期的新骨形成;在前期已经消除细菌感染的两组中,ZnL 2-BPs@HA-PLGA(++)附近的骨组织比ZnL 2-BPs@HA-PLGA(+-)要多,这说明在前期利用近红外达到抗菌效果后,后期还可利用照射近红外的方法提升ZnL 2-BPs@HA-PLGA在体内的成骨效果。
实施例14
使用CTAn软件对实施例13中的micro-CT三维图片进行分析,得到如图14所示的骨体积分数(BV/TV)图。其中,因为细菌感染,HA(++)组的BV/TV只有31.49%;在消除细菌感染后,ZnL 2-BPs@HA-PLGA(+-)的BV/TV达到了45.26%;在消除细菌感染后,若继续对样品照射近红外光,ZnL 2-BPs@HA-PLGA(++)组的BV/TV则提高至57.72%。
